What this typically includes

Reviewing the loan and the other side’s conduct, advising on your rights, drafting or reviewing a loan agreement, sending demand or dispute letters, and representing you in negotiation, settlement, or court. Court filing fees and any expert are billed separately.

Bellevue, WA Limited rate-cap state

Washington does not strictly cap consumer-loan interest rates, so high-APR personal and payday loans are common — and disputes turn more on the loan contract, the debt-collection rules, and the statute of limitations than on a rate cap.

Personal loan attorneys in Washington usually bill hourly for disputes and a flat fee for drafting or reviewing a loan agreement. Washington's usury cap (if any), its statute of limitations on debt, and its collection rules shape your options, and many debt and predatory-lending cases allow fee-shifting — so the lender may pay your fees if you win, and free legal aid is widely available.

What affects personal loan lawyer fees in Bellevue

In Bellevue, the cost of living runs 111% of the U.S. average — both of which set the tone for local attorney pricing. Beyond location, these factors move personal loan lawyer fees:

  • Drafting vs. dispute — Preparing a promissory note is a flat fee; a contested dispute is hourly.
  • Defending vs. collecting — Defending a collection suit differs from suing to recover money you lent.
  • Predatory / usury claim — Challenging an illegal interest rate adds analysis and possible fee-shifting.
  • Amount at stake — Larger balances can justify more work; small ones may fit small claims.
  • Fee-shifting availability — Consumer-protection laws may make the lender or collector pay your fees.
  • Jurisdiction — State usury caps, the statute of limitations on debt, and collection rules vary.
